import macro from 'vtk.js/Sources/macro';
import vtkAbstractWidgetFactory from 'vtk.js/Sources/Widgets/Core/AbstractWidgetFactory';
import vtkPlanePointManipulator from 'vtk.js/Sources/Widgets/Manipulators/PlaneManipulator';
import vtkSphereHandleRepresentation from 'vtk.js/Sources/Widgets/Representations/SphereHandleRepresentation';
import vtkRectangleContextRepresentation from 'vtk.js/Sources/Widgets/Representations/RectangleContextRepresentation';
import widgetBehavior from 'vtk.js/Sources/Widgets/Widgets3D/RectangleWidget/behavior';
import stateGenerator from 'vtk.js/Sources/Widgets/Widgets3D/RectangleWidget/state';
import SHAPE_DEFAULT_VALUES from 'vtk.js/Sources/Widgets/Widgets3D/ShapeWidget';
import {
BehaviorCategory,
ShapeBehavior,
} from 'vtk.js/Sources/Widgets/Widgets3D/ShapeWidget/Constants';
import { ViewTypes } from 'vtk.js/Sources/Widgets/Core/WidgetManager/Constants';
// ----------------------------------------------------------------------------
// Factory
// ----------------------------------------------------------------------------
function vtkRectangleWidget(publicAPI, model) {
model.classHierarchy.push('vtkRectangleWidget');
model.methodsToLink = [
'activeScaleFactor',
'activeColor',
'useActiveColor',
'drawBorder',
'drawFace',
'opacity',
];
// --- Widget Requirement ---------------------------------------------------
model.behavior = widgetBehavior;
publicAPI.getRepresentationsForViewType = (viewType) => {
switch (viewType) {
case ViewTypes.DEFAULT:
case ViewTypes.GEOMETRY:
case ViewTypes.SLICE:
case ViewTypes.VOLUME:
default:
return [
{ builder: vtkSphereHandleRepresentation, labels: ['moveHandle'] },
{
builder: vtkRectangleContextRepresentation,
labels: ['rectangleHandle'],
},
];
}
};
// --------------------------------------------------------------------------
// initialization
// --------------------------------------------------------------------------
// Default manipulator
model.manipulator = vtkPlanePointManipulator.newInstance();
model.widgetState = stateGenerator();
model.shapeHandle = model.widgetState.getRectangleHandle();
model.point1Handle = model.widgetState.getPoint1Handle();
model.point2Handle = model.widgetState.getPoint2Handle();
model.point1Handle.setManipulator(model.manipulator);
model.point2Handle.setManipulator(model.manipulator);
}
// ----------------------------------------------------------------------------
const DEFAULT_VALUES = {
modifierBehavior: {
None: {
[BehaviorCategory.PLACEMENT]:
ShapeBehavior[BehaviorCategory.PLACEMENT].CLICK_AND_DRAG,
[BehaviorCategory.POINTS]:
ShapeBehavior[BehaviorCategory.POINTS].CORNER_TO_CORNER,
[BehaviorCategory.RATIO]: ShapeBehavior[BehaviorCategory.RATIO].FREE,
},
Shift: {
[BehaviorCategory.RATIO]: ShapeBehavior[BehaviorCategory.RATIO].FIXED,
},
Control: {
[BehaviorCategory.POINTS]:
ShapeBehavior[BehaviorCategory.POINTS].CENTER_TO_CORNER,
},
},
};
// ----------------------------------------------------------------------------
export function extend(publicAPI, model, initialValues = {}) {
Object.assign(
model,
{ ...SHAPE_DEFAULT_VALUES.DEFAULT_VALUES, ...DEFAULT_VALUES },
initialValues
);
vtkAbstractWidgetFactory.extend(publicAPI, model, initialValues);
macro.setGet(publicAPI, model, ['manipulator', 'widgetState']);
vtkRectangleWidget(publicAPI, model);
}
// ----------------------------------------------------------------------------
export const newInstance = macro.newInstance(extend, 'vtkRectangleWidget');
// ----------------------------------------------------------------------------
export default { newInstance, extend };
